+  Instructions:
+  - [optional] close Firefox and backup your profile
+  - [optional] disable your network connection [1]
+  - start Firefox
+  - load about:config and press Ctrl+Shift+K to open the Web Console for about:config
+    - using about:config is important, so the script has the right permissions
+  - paste this script
+  - if you edited the list of prefs in the script, make sure the last pref does not have a trailing comma
+  - hit enter
+  - check the Info output to see which prefs were reset
+  - restart
+     - some prefs require a restart
+     - a restart will reapply your user.js
+  - [optional] re-enable your network connection
+ 
+  [1] Blocking Firefox from the internet ensures it cannot act on your reset preferences in the
+  period before you restart it, such as app and extension auto-updating, or downloading unwanted
+  components (GMP etc). It depends on what you're resetting and how long before you restart.

 /*** [SECTION 4500]: RFP (resistFingerprinting)
- RFP overrides FPP (4000)
+   RFP overrides FPP (4000)
 
- It is an all-or-nothing buy in: you cannot pick and choose what parts you want
- [TEST] https://arkenfox.github.io/TZP/tzp.html
+   It is an all-or-nothing buy in: you cannot pick and choose what parts you want
+   [TEST] https://arkenfox.github.io/TZP/tzp.html
 
- [WARNING] DO NOT USE extensions to alter RFP protected metrics
+   [WARNING] DO NOT USE extensions to alter RFP protected metrics
 
- 418986 - limit window.screen & CSS media queries (FF41)
- 1281949 - spoof screen orientation (FF50)
- 1360039 - spoof navigator.hardwareConcurrency as 2 (FF55)
+    418986 - limit window.screen & CSS media queries (FF41)
+   1281949 - spoof screen orientation (FF50)
+   1360039 - spoof navigator.hardwareConcurrency as 2 (FF55)

+   1372073 - spoof/block fingerprinting in MediaDevices API (FF59)
+      Spoof: enumerate devices as one "Internal Camera" and one "Internal Microphone"
+      Block: suppresses the ondevicechange event
+   1039069 - warn when language prefs are not set to "en*" (FF59)
+   1222285 & 1433592 - spoof keyboard events and suppress keyboard modifier events (FF59)
+      Spoofing mimics the content language of the document. Currently it only supports en-US.
+      Modifier events suppressed are SHIFT and both ALT keys. Chrome is not affected.
+   1337157 - disable WebGL debug renderer info (FF60)
+   1459089 - disable OS locale in HTTP Accept-Language headers (ANDROID) (FF62)
+   1479239 - return "no-preference" with prefers-reduced-motion (FF63)
+   1363508 - spoof/suppress Pointer Events (FF64)
+   1492766 - spoof pointerEvent.pointerid (FF65)
+   1485266 - disable exposure of system colors to CSS or canvas (FF67)
+   1494034 - return "light" with prefers-color-scheme (FF67)
+   1564422 - spoof audioContext outputLatency (FF70)
+   1595823 - return audioContext sampleRate as 44100 (FF72)
+   1607316 - spoof pointer as coarse and hover as none (ANDROID) (FF74)
+   1621433 - randomize canvas (previously FF58+ returned an all-white canvas) (FF78)
+   1506364 - return "no-preference" with prefers-contrast (FF80)
+   1653987 - limit font visibility to bundled and "Base Fonts" (Windows, Mac, some Linux) (FF80)
+   1461454 - spoof smooth=true and powerEfficient=false for supported media in MediaCapabilities (FF82)
+    531915 - use fdlibm's sin, cos and tan in jsmath (FF93, ESR91.1)
+   1756280 - enforce navigator.pdfViewerEnabled as true and plugins/mimeTypes as hard-coded values (FF100-115)
+   1692609 - reduce JS timing precision to 16.67ms (previously FF55+ was 100ms) (FF102)
+   1422237 - return "srgb" with color-gamut (FF110)
+   1794628 - return "none" with inverted-colors (FF114)
+   1554751 - return devicePixelRatio as 2 (previously FF41+ was 1) (FF127)
+   1787790 - normalize system fonts (FF128)
+   1835987 - spoof timezone as Atlantic/Reykjavik (previously FF55+ was UTC) (FF128)
+***/
